Former Dallas Mavericks players are excited about Cooper Flagg

The franchise aims to redeem itself this season

Cooper Flagg represents one of the generational talents the Mavericks picked in the NBA Draft. The franchise didn’t hesitate—they used their first pick to secure him, recognizing his undeniable talent. Flagg might completely change the future of the Mavs.

This young player possesses everything he needs to lead the team to the top. In fact, Athlon Sports reported that analysts already compare him to basketball legends like Grant Hill, Scottie Pippen, Kevin Garnett, Magic Johnson, and Tim Duncan.

A rising star for the Mavs

Former Dallas Mavericks players expressed their excitement about signing Flagg for the upcoming NBA season. Some even predict that he will steer the franchise toward success.

Former Maverick Charlie Villanueva shared his thoughts on Flagg: “I think he’s ready for the pros… He struggled a bit in the first game, but that’s part of the process. I believe he’s going to be a phenomenal player, and I can’t wait to see him in a Mavs uniform.”

Villanueva also confessed that watching Dallas struggle last season hit him hard, especially after the team traded Luka Doncic to the Los Angeles Lakers, a move that hurt the franchise deeply.

Now, he feels optimistic about the team’s future with Cooper Flagg and the roster reinforcements the Mavericks brought in. “The Mavericks made incredible moves by getting Cooper Flagg and signing D’Angelo Russell, and I believe the team has a very bright future,” he said.

With Flagg, Anthony Davis, and Klay Thompson leading the charge, Dallas now poses a serious threat to other NBA teams. Most likely, Flagg will stand at the center of any success the Mavericks achieve.
